Description

SCOOT operates as an advanced proactive system that modifies traffic signal settings in real-time to accommodate vehicles approaching intersections. In contrast, alternative systems rely on data from departing traffic, which results in timing changes that are often implemented too late to achieve optimal effectiveness. At the core of SCOOT lies an online traffic simulation model that evaluates a variety of potential timing adjustments in real-time, selecting the most efficient option. Other systems typically make modifications based on set parameter thresholds, such as traffic volumes or the number of arrivals on green, which restricts them to a single potential adjustment without prior effectiveness testing. SCOOT, on the other hand, consistently optimizes cycle length, splits, and offsets with each cycle by executing small, controlled modifications. Many alternative systems opt for larger adjustments on a much longer schedule, sometimes up to every 10 minutes, and some do not even optimize cycle length at all. Consequently, these other systems are significantly less adept at responding to the rapidly fluctuating conditions of traffic. This responsiveness makes SCOOT particularly advantageous in urban environments with dynamic traffic patterns.

Description

Traffic Management is inherently a challenging endeavor, yet the increasing evolution of transportation methods adds another layer of complexity. As demographics shift and technology advances, novel ways to traverse our roadways are continuously developed and improved. The rise of shared mobility options diminishes the reliance on personal vehicles and reduces the demand for parking spaces. With the growing prevalence of electric vehicles, buses, and bicycles, there is an urgent need for appropriate infrastructure to accommodate these changes. While these innovative transport modes and technologies facilitate cleaner and safer travel, they also shift the emphasis from traditional automobiles. Consequently, Traffic Management must adapt to this dynamic environment, striving to foster transportation that is safe, environmentally friendly, cost-effective, and efficient.
